Ingredients
Original recipe (2 servings) → 2 servings
- •0.1 teaspoon pepper
- •1 garlic clove
- •2 servings olive oil
- •2 potatoes
- •0.5 teaspoon salt
- •2 cups sauerkraut
- •1 cup ham
- •2 servings water
Directions
Add sauerkraut with pickling liquid, bring to a boil again, lower heat to medium, and cook until potatoes are soft, approximately 15 minutes.
Drain the liquid, cover the pot, and set aside.Into a hot skillet over medium heat, pour olive oil and add cubed smoked turkey ham. Cook until ham becomes browned and crunchy. Don't forget to add garlic to ham 2-3 minutes before ham is done.Onto each plate arrange 6 potato halves, half of the sauerkraut, and pour over hot olive oil with crunched turkey ham. For those who are not meat fans, just olive oil and garlic will give the same delicious tasty results!
